Jun 26, 2024 - Extended Hill-Type Muscle Material Model (EHTM)
Nölle, Lennart Vincent; Lerge, Patrick; Martynenko, Oleksandr; Wochner, Isabell; Kempter, Fabian; Kleinbach, Christian; Schmitt, Syn; Fehr, Jörg, 2022, "EHTM Code and Manual", https://doi.org/10.18419/DARUS-1144, DaRUS, V3
This Dataset contains the implementation of the four element Extended Hill-type Muscle (EHTM) model with serial damping and eccentric force–velocity relation including Ca2+ dependent activation dynamics and internal methods for physiological muscle control for the finite-element solver LS-DYNA.
Jun 21, 2024 - POREMAPS: Code, Benchmarks, Applications
Krach, David; Ruf, Matthias; Steeb, Holger, 2024, "POREMAPS 1.0.0: Code, Benchmarks, Applications", https://doi.org/10.18419/DARUS-3676, DaRUS, V1
Initial release 1.0.0 for POREMAPS, PORous Media Anisotropic Permeability Solver for Stokes flow including benchmarks and applications according to Krach et al. (2024).
